Join our dynamic team as a Part-Time / Flexible RBT / Child Development Champion in York NE! In this rewarding role, you will provide essential behavioral therapy and support to children with developmental disabilities, including autism. Your energetic and compassionate approach will help children develop vital skills, improve behavior, and enhance their overall quality of life. This position offers flexible hours, making it ideal for those passionate about making a positive impact while balancing other commitments. As an integral part of our team, you’ll utilize evidence-based practices such as applied behavior analysis (ABA) and behavior management techniques to foster growth and independence in the children you serve., * Implement individualized treatment plans based on ABA principles to support children’s developmental goals
- Collect and analyze data on behavior, progress, and skill acquisition to inform ongoing care plans
- Assist children with activities of daily living (ADLs), including grooming, feeding, and toileting, promoting independence
- Support classroom instruction by teaching social skills, communication, and behavioral strategies in a caring manner
- Maintain accurate medical documentation and records in compliance with HIPAA regulations
- Collaborate with supervisors, caregivers, and educators to ensure consistency across therapy sessions and environments
- Monitor behavioral health and implement behavior management strategies to promote positive behaviors
